    Has Tony Stillman, or anybody, done a review of the development, building and flight testing of the Panacea, or is it available on a Web-page? I was off list for a couple of weeks and might have missed it.
    The Piedmont Temptation and Focus II seem to be getting a lot of well deserved attention here and at RCU. So far the the Focus II seems to be the logical choice, in terms of proven performance, all balsa ease of assembly and value for $. for a 2M and, likewise, the Quest, MK Star 90, or the Widebody 60 for a 90/120 option.
    On the other hand, from the reviews and comments posted on RCU, the C.A. Eclipse seems to be a bit more complicated option, as it would seem to require quite a bit of modification to make it work. 
    It would be good to hear comments and reviews on the other U.S. designs: Panacea, Phenom, Aires and Titan.


  Steve Kessler, B. W. Ponder and Todd Blose each have flying Panacea airplanes. I have heard that Steve reported that he really liked his. I haven't heard anything from B. W. or Todd. John Fuqua has one on the building board, as do I. John's is much closer to completion. I will report more as progress warrants.
